Davenport’s fine restaurant had the best day in their 40-year history when they served 600 dinners on Thanksgiving. La Marmite also had a very busy day. A lot better than last year. Jonathan’s also had a fine day. The Williston Town House did well with their takeout turkeys and Murphy’s Irish Grill did not open their dining room, but had a busy bar. Eleanor Rigby’s had a poor day. Many others closed for Thanksgiving including Cugini, Papa Joe, Mims, Bistro Citron, Gino’s, 388 New American and TR’s.* * * *
